Description

  • Also known as: Tem8; Antrx1; 2310008J16Rik; 2810405N18Rik ANTXR1 is a type I transmembrane protein and is a tumor-specific endothelial marker that has been implicated in colorectal cancer
  • It has been shown to also be a docking protein or receptor for Bacillus anthracis toxin, the causative agent of the disease, anthrax
  • The binding of the protective antigen (PA) component, of the tripartite anthrax toxin, to ANTXR1 mediates delivery of toxin components to the cytosol of cells
  • Once inside the cell, the other two components of anthrax toxin, edema factor (EF) and lethal factor (LF) disrupt normal cellular processes
  • The TEM8/ANTXR1 insert is sequence verified and the entire plasmid DNA and insert translated sequences are provided
